So I've come back after a fairly long break and I found this on my person, a negnetha dragon charm. There were legends that this metal improved the ability to target magic. Just curious if this is still the case.

Re: A negnetha dragon charm 04/10/2016 10:01 PM CDT
They no longer function.

You have two choices:

1) Save the item and use the metal "negnetha" in an alteration as it is considered an extremely rare material.

2) Contact Naohhi and see if they are still trading these in for an updated MD. Keep in mind these updated style's of MD's are a lot different than the old style. They have limited boosts and are on timers with cool downs.
